Output 8df3e5be717786e8f7525d9f6e42b996230f2cd378a478d7993e931af5f40140:4

value
22808995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b372a0078b415120ffbd9a31e3cccdc1fdbd72 OP_EQUAL
address
M8nTHQTQTWxTXfxwkn4cLBwyW5FNxorY8c
transaction
8df3e5be717786e8f7525d9f6e42b996230f2cd378a478d7993e931af5f40140
spent
true